Meanwhile, here are conservative estimates of the number of people attending protest marches in world cities:

London -- 750,000
Madrid -- 660,000
Barcelona -- 500,000
New York -- 500,000
Berlin -- 500,000
Damascus -- 200,000
Melbourne -- 150,000
Paris -- 100,000
Amsterdam -- 70,000
Oslo -- 60,000
Glasgow -- 60,000
Dublin -- 80,000
Brussels -- 50,000
Seville -- 60,000
Bern -- 40,000
Stockholm -- 35,000
Los Angeles -- 30,000
Copenhagen -- 25,000
Montreal -- 20,000
Canberra -- 16,000
Vienna -- 15,000
Toronto -- 15,000
Mexico City -- 10,000
Toulouse -- 10,000
Cape Town -- 5000
Tokyo -- 5000
Johannesburg -- 4000
Kiev -- 2000
